U.S., Aug. 9 -- ClinicalTrials.gov registry received information related to the study (NCT07112664) titled 'Accuracy of Fully Guided Dental Implant Placement by Experienced and Novice Clinicians Using Different Surgical Guides' on Aug. 02.
Brief Summary: The goal of this clinical trial is to learn how accurate fully guided dental implant placement is when performed by experienced versus novice clinicians. It will also study how different types of surgical guides affect the accuracy of implant placement.
The main questions it aims to answer are:
Does the clinician's level of experience affect how closely the dental implant matches the planned position?
